I remember Gaines from the 1984 Olympics...he got screwed by the US in 1980 boycotting the Soviet Games when he was in his prime and considered too old by 1984.

But then he won the 100M free Gold Medal over Mark Stockwell.

He claimed Rowdy left early before the gun. If you watch the replay, either he leaves early or it's the most perfectly timed start in Olympic history - he's in the water and nobody else is.

The Australians filed a formal protest. … The complaint was that the start was too quick. The Australians said official Francisco Silvestri of Panama fired the starting gun before all the swimmers were set. Similar complaints had been made about Silverstri at both the 1982 World Championships and the 1983 Pan American Games. FINA officials dismissed the protest.

They said that Gaines knew this starter pistol official had a quick trigger having been in meets with him before and was ready to just take off once the announcer set ready set.
